Cement pathway installation involves creating durable, level walkways or driveways using concrete materials. This service typically includes preparing the ground, pouring and shaping the cement, and finishing it to ensure a smooth, long-lasting surface. Professional contractors may also add features like expansion joints or decorative touches to enhance the appearance and functionality of the pathway. Proper installation helps ensure the surface remains stable and resistant to cracking over time, providing a reliable route for foot traffic or vehicles.

Many property owners turn to cement pathway installation to address common problems such as uneven or cracked surfaces, which can pose safety hazards or hinder accessibility. A well-installed concrete pathway can prevent tripping hazards caused by shifting ground or weather-related movement. It also helps contain gravel or dirt, keeping outdoor areas cleaner and reducing maintenance needs. For properties with high foot traffic or frequent use, a professionally installed cement pathway offers a practical solution that improves safety and property value.

The overview below groups typical Cement Pathway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Englewood, CO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or cement pathway repairs in Englewood, CO, range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this band, especially for patching or resurfacing small sections.

Standard Installation - Installing a new cement pathway usually costs between $1,200 and $3,500. Most projects in this range involve straightforward designs and moderate lengths, handled by local contractors regularly working on similar jobs.

Full Replacement - Replacing an existing pathway with a new cement surface can range from $3,500 to $6,500 or more. Larger, more complex projects or longer pathways tend to push costs into this higher tier, though fewer projects reach those levels.

Custom or Decorative Projects - Custom designs, stamped concrete, or decorative finishes typically cost $4,000 to $8,000+. These projects are less common and often involve detailed work that increases overall expenses, handled by specialized local pros.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ing a cement pathway? A cement pathway can enhance the appearance of outdoor spaces, improve accessibility, and provide a durable surface for foot traffic in Englewood, CO and nearby areas.

What factors influence the type of cement pathway suitable for a property? Factors such as the intended use, climate conditions, and existing landscape features help determine the best design and construction approach for a cement pathway.

How do local contractors prepare the area for cement pathway installation? Contractors typically clear and level the ground, install a stable base, and ensure proper drainage to create a solid foundation for the pathway.

What maintenance is required for a cement pathway over time? Regular cleaning, sealing, and addressing any cracks or damage promptly can help maintain the pathway’s appearance and longevity.

Are there design options available for customizing cement pathways? Yes, local service providers often offer various finishes, patterns, and coloring options to tailor cement pathways to specific aesthetic preferences.
